Output 3f96c41afcd6bfd0c157a2918573dece7d9571a8415dc69666d8f82ef01280e7:0

value
1829039
script pubkey
OP_0 OP_PUSHBYTES_20 c68fb181e152936458e0ae78d315bf72fb16bf07
address
bc1qc68mrq0p22fkgk8q4eudx9dlwta3d0c89cdg8d
transaction
3f96c41afcd6bfd0c157a2918573dece7d9571a8415dc69666d8f82ef01280e7
confirmations
202001
spent
true